Pharmaceutical Industry

Dehydration techniques play a crucial role in the pharmaceutical industry by preserving the potency and efficacy of various medications and supplements. Through processes like freeze-drying and vacuum drying, pharmaceutical companies can remove moisture from drugs and herbal extracts without compromising their therapeutic properties. Dehydration ensures the stability and shelf-life of medications, allowing them to remain effective for extended periods. Additionally, it facilitates the production of powdered forms of medications, making them easier to administer and store. Overall, dehydration techniques are integral to ensuring the quality, safety, and longevity of pharmaceutical products.

In the food industry, dehydration techniques are widely used for preserving perishable food items and enhancing their shelf-life. By removing moisture from fruits, vegetables, meats, and grains, dehydration helps prevent spoilage and bacterial growth, thus extending the longevity of these food products. Dehydrated foods are lightweight, compact, and have a reduced risk of microbial contamination, making them ideal for storage and transportation. Furthermore, dehydration preserves the nutritional content and flavor of food items, allowing consumers to enjoy nutritious and flavorful meals year-round. From dried fruits and vegetables to jerky and snacks, dehydration techniques offer endless possibilities for creating convenient and delicious food products.

Spices Industry

Dehydration techniques are essential in the spices industry for preserving the aroma, flavor, and color of various spices and herbs. By removing moisture from spices through methods like air drying and freeze-drying, their shelf-life is extended while maintaining their quality. Dehydrated spices are lightweight, easy to store, and convenient to use in culinary applications. They also retain their potency, allowing for consistent flavor enhancement in dishes. Additionally, dehydration reduces the risk of mold growth and contamination, ensuring the safety of spice products. Overall, dehydration techniques are indispensable in the spices industry for ensuring the availability of high-quality, flavorful spices to consumers worldwide.

In the agro industry, dehydration techniques are employed to preserve agricultural produce such as fruits, vegetables, and grains. By removing moisture from these perishable items, dehydration helps prevent spoilage and extends their shelf-life. Dehydrated agricultural products are lightweight, compact, and have a reduced risk of microbial contamination, making them ideal for storage and transportation. Furthermore, dehydration preserves the nutritional content and flavor of agro products, ensuring that consumers have access to nutritious and flavorful ingredients year-round. From dried fruits and vegetables to grains and pulses, dehydration techniques contribute significantly to the sustainability and profitability of the agro industry.

Seafood

Industry

Dehydration techniques play a crucial role in the seafood industry by preserving the quality and freshness of various seafood products. Through processes like freeze-drying and air drying, moisture is removed from seafood, preventing spoilage and bacterial growth. Dehydrated seafood products have an extended shelf-life and are lightweight, making them easier to store, transport, and export. Furthermore, dehydration helps retain the nutritional value and flavor of seafood, allowing consumers to enjoy the unique taste of seafood delicacies even in remote locations. From dried fish and shrimp to seafood snacks and seasonings, dehydration techniques offer diverse options for creating value-added seafood products.

Dehydration techniques are essential in the herbal industry for preserving the medicinal properties and aroma of various herbs and botanicals. By removing moisture from herbs through methods like air drying and freeze-drying, their shelf-life is extended while maintaining their potency. Dehydrated herbs are lightweight, easy to store, and convenient to use in herbal remedies, supplements, and culinary applications. Furthermore, dehydration helps preserve the color, flavor, and fragrance of herbs, ensuring their efficacy in traditional medicine and aromatherapy. Additionally, dehydrated herbs have a reduced risk of mold growth and contamination, making them safer for consumption. Overall, dehydration techniques are integral to the herbal industry for ensuring the availability of high-quality, potent herbs for medicinal and aromatic purposes.
